Search Results Overview

Once you type a search term into the search bar and press the search button, HelmholtzKG navigates you to the Search Results Overview page. This page summarises everything the Knowledge Graph found related to your query, organised by category so you can quickly find what matters most.

Features

🔍 Search Bar (Top Navigation)

Once a search has been performed, the search bar moves to the top of the page, keeping it accessible at all times. From here you can:

  • Edit your search term and run a new search without returning to the landing page.
  • Clear the current search using the ✕ button to the right of the search field.
  • Access language or settings options via the globe icon.
  • Click the HelmholtzKG logo in the top-right corner to return to the home page.

📊 Results Summary

Below the search bar, the page displays a plain-language summary of what was found, for example:

You searched for "Helmholtz Association". We found a total of 1,281 results. Below is an overview of results across categories. Select a category to explore.

This tells you at a glance how many items matched your query across all content types.


🗂️ Category Cards

Results are grouped into eight content categories, each shown as a clickable card. Every card displays the category name, an icon, and a count badge showing how many results were found in that category.

CategoryWhat it contains
DatasetsResearch data files and collections
SoftwareTools, code, and software packages
DocumentsPublications, reports, and written resources
InstrumentsScientific instruments and equipment
PeopleResearchers and contributors
InstitutionsHelmholtz research centres and organisations
EventsConferences, workshops, and activities
Data CatalogsCurated collections of datasets
Active vs. Greyed-Out Cards
  • Dark blue cards — results are available. Click the card to explore them.
  • Grey cards — no results were found for that category under your current search. These show a count of 0 and cannot be selected.

💡 Tip: If a category you expect to have results shows 0, try broadening your search term or checking the spelling.


How to Use This Page

  1. Check the total results count at the top to understand the scope of your search.
  2. Look at the category cards to see where results are concentrated — the count badge on each card makes this easy to spot.
  3. Click a category card to explore the results within that category in more detail.
  4. If your search did not return what you expected, edit the search term in the top bar and search again.
